About Glenn T. Horn
Glenn T. Horn is a scholar working on Immunology, Genetics and Genetics, having authored 33 papers that have together received 28.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include DNA and Nucleic Acid Chemistry (9 papers), Molecular Biology Techniques and Applications (5 papers) and Immune Cell Function and Interaction (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Genetics (6.2k citations), Molecular Biology (14.0k citations) and Virology (868 citations). Glenn T. Horn has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Poland and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Randall K. Saiki, Kary B. Mullis, Stephen J. Scharf, David H. Gelfand, Russell Higuchi, Norman Arnheim, S. Scharf, Teodorica L. Bugawan, H.A. Erlich and Brenda Richards.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, Science and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ences.
